What is BOTS Total Long-Term Assets?

BOTS BTZI Total Long-Term Assets is $6.22 Mil as of Jan. 2022.

Total Long-Term Assets includes Investments And Advances, Intangible Assets, Property, Plant and Equipment and Other Long Term Assets. BOTS's Total Long-Term Assets for the quarter that ended in Jan. 2022 was $6.22 Mil.

BOTS Total Long-Term Assets Calculation

Total Long-Term Assets are the sum of the carrying amounts of all assets that are expected to be realized in cash, sold or consumed longer than one year. It includes Investments And Advances, Intangible Assets, Property, Plant and Equipment and Other Long Term Assets.

BOTS Business Description

Address 1060 Avenue Ponce De Leon, Suite 200, San Juan, PRI, 00907
BOTS Inc is a diversified company developing and servicing blockchain solutions and robotics for its clientele. Some of the services that the company offers are: building and programming turnkey Bitcoin mining operations from start to finish; repairing existing systems and optimizing operations for mining insurance and backup purposes; and providing franchising opportunities for Bitcoin ATM kiosks for payment applications in various settings. Its other projects and services include Bidgood, which is a cloud-based high-speed Algorithmic Binance Futures trading platform, GhostDrive, a cloud-based data security platform, and Bots cybersecurity, among others.
